Hope Cove has two beaches, this one, Harbour Beach, at the South and Mouthwell Beach to the North.

Hope Cove is a former fishing village now turned quiet seaside destination. It is quintessentially English with thatched cottages, sandy beaches, fish and chips and ice cream.

North Sands is one of Salcombe's two beaches. On the coast road south west of the beach, Salcombe Castle comes into view across the water.

The castle, also known as Fort Charles, was build by Henry VIII as part of his sea defences against the French and Spanish.

Later in history, it was the last place held by the Royalists in the 17th Century English Civil War. It was deliberately ruined by the victorious Parliamentarians after the Royalists surrendered.

View of Salcombe Harbour

Highlight • River

Salcombe Harbour is home to both fishing boats and pleasure crafts with plenty of holiday makers enjoying time on yachts, paddle boards and kayaks.

If you are very lucky you may spot dolphins or basking sharks in the summer months. Salcombe itself is a pretty town with narrow streets and plenty of places to refuel and rehydrate.
